Radon Mitigation - Avoca, IA
Custom Radon Mitigation and Crawlspace Encapsulation Designed to Preserve Home Aesthetics and Air Quality
This project required multiple visits and careful planning, as the homeowners were highly particular about both aesthetics and performance. The final solution included two custom radon mitigation systems. The first system involved encapsulating a crawlspace and running a suction point through the rim joist into a sump on the opposite wall. Routing was planned carefully to preserve the home's appearance, with the discharge venting neatly over the eave. The second system was installed on the opposite side of the house after detailed discussions around pipe placement and existing waterproofing. Additional sealing was done around the basement perimeter, using grey caulking as requested. Despite the home's complex layout, the final system was designed to protect both the home's health and its visual appeal.

Radon Mitigation - Earling, IA
Radon Mitigation and Testing in Earling, Iowa
This was a friendly client with a huge fluffy dog that welcomes the team upon arrival at the home. She has done a DIY radon test which resulted to 10 pCi/L and wanted to check her options to have a simple system that could protect her from exposure. She is also concerned about the welfare of her furbaby. The team has discussed options for the client and the installation would start from the closet then up and out or go up into the main level closet moving outside. The client is very flexible with either options handed out to her.
